Як розшифровується СУБД: Поглиблений Аналіз
Якщо запитати айті-спеціаліста, що таке СУБД, його відповідь часто починається з розшифровки абревіатури: Система управління базами даних. Це важливий елемент сучасних інформаційних технологій, що дозволяє ефективно зберігати, обробляти та управляти великими обсягами даних. Маючи розуміння про те, як розшифровується СУБД, ми можемо глибше зануритися в її основні функції, структури та роль в організації сучасних інформаційних систем.
Основні Компоненти СУБД
Архітектура СУБД
- Сервер бази даних: Це компонент, який відповідає за зберігання та обробку даних. Він управляє доступом до даних, забезпечуючи безпеку та цілісність.
- Інтерфейси користувача: Через спеціалізовані інтерфейси користувачі можуть взаємодіяти з базою даних, виконуючи запити, оновлюючи записи чи отримуючи звіти.
- СУБД API: Забезпечує інтеграцію з іншими програмними рішеннями через застосунок інтерфейсу програмування (API).
Основні Функції СУБД
- Зберігання даних: Різноманітні формати зберігання, підібрані відповідно до специфіки даних та потреб користувачів.
- Обробка запитів: Мова SQL використовується для запитів до бази даних для маніпуляції та витягу інформації.
- Управління транзакціями: Забезпечує цілісність даних та можливість відкату до попереднього стану у разі помилок.
- Забезпечення безпеки: Управління доступом користувачів та шифрування даних для захисту від несанкціонованого доступу.
Різновиди СУБД
Залежно від структури даних та їх обробки, системи управління базами даних діляться на різні типи. Ці знання допоможуть зрозуміти, як розшифровується СУБД в контексті практичного застосування різних технологій.
Реляційні СУБД (RDBMS)
- Найбільш поширений тип СУБД, який організує дані у таблиці з рядками та колонками.
- Використовує SQL для виконання запитів.
Об’єктно-орієнтовані СУБД
- Об’єднує концепції об’єктно-орієнтованого програмування з базами даних, дозволяючи зберігати об’єкти як такі.
- Підходить для складних додатків, де дані мають складну структуру.
Розподілені СУБД
- Дані зберігаються на різних комп’ютерах, але управляються як єдина система.
- Підвищує безперервність доступу до даних та масштабується для великого навантаження.
NoSQL СУБД
- Призначені для роботи зі структурованими та неструктурованими даними.
- Широко використовуються в середовищах, де швидкість та масштабованість є пріоритетами.
SQL як Основний Інструмент
Одним із важливих аспектів СУБД є мова структурованих запитів (SQL), яка забезпечує функціональність на різних рівнях взаємодії з даними.
Основи SQL
Команда | Функція |
---|---|
SELECT | Вибірка даних з таблиць |
INSERT | Вставка нових даних у таблиці |
UPDATE | Оновлення існуючих даних |
DELETE | Видалення даних з таблиць |
CREATE | Створення нових таблиць чи об’єктів |
DROP | Видалення таблиць чи об’єктів |
Унікальність SQL
- SQL забезпечує стандартизований метод доступу та управління даними, що робить його важливим інструментом у будь-якій СУБД.
- Позволяє виконувати складні запити та аналітичні задачі з відносно простим синтаксисом.
Заключення: Як Розшифровується СУБД у Сучасному Світі
Розуміння того, як розшифровується СУБД, відкриває двері до знаття і технологій, які є основою сучасного інформаційного суспільства. Системи управління базами даних є критично важливими для ефективності та безпеки даних у будь-якій організації. Від простих завдань зберігання даних до складних аналітичних функцій, СУБД надають всеосяжні рішення для потреб бізнесу та науки. Враховуючи безліч варіантів реалізації — від реляційних до NoSQL систем — вибір певної СУБД може значною мірою визначати успіх інформаційних систем сьогодення.